I spent a few hours today at Delaware State Park birding the thickets
and was able to turn up a few birds, though nothing too spectacular. I
was mainly on Panhandle Rd, and there from about 12-4PM. Here's a list
of the highlights:


Location:     Delaware State Park
Observation date:     10/15/07
Number of species:     53

Blue-winged Teal     1, single male
Bald Eagle     1
Spotted Sandpiper     1
Red-headed Woodpecker     1
Horned Lark     5
Tree Swallow     60+
Red-breasted Nuthatch     2
Brown Creeper     1
Tennessee Warbler     1
Palm Warbler     1
Common Yellowthroat     2
Lincoln's Sparrow     1
